A teenager has narrowly escaped with his life in a crash on a Tasmanian highway. The 19-year-old driving a utility vehicle allegedly attempted to overtake another vehicle in the wet on the Huon Hwy at Franklin.
-plater narrowly avoids being hit by an oncoming truck on Tasmania’s Huon Highway. He narrowly avoided an oncoming truck, leading him to lose control of his vehicle and roll about 4pm on May 23. The act has been slammed as “dangerous” by Tasmania Police. “A 19-year-old man from Franklin — who is the holder of a P2 licence — is being proceeded against for negligent driving following a crash at Franklin last week that could have had a tragic outcome,” Inspector Colin Riley said.
